The Science Behind Quantum Magic

At its core, quantum cryptography employs principles like superposition and quantum entanglement. Let’s unpack that a bit:

  • Superposition allows qubits to exist in multiple states at once—think of them like a spinning coin that’s both heads and tails until you catch it!

  • Entanglement means that qubits can be interconnected even when separated by vast distances. If one qubit is disturbed, the other immediately reflects that change. This intricate dance ensures secure communication in practically magical ways.

So, how does quantum cryptography manage to determine if someone is eavesdropping? If a sneaky third party tries to intercept the quantum data, the act of measurement modifies the quantum state. This disrupts the communication and reveals their presence. It's like having a security system that alerts you just because someone peeked through the window!
